What happens when a stationary front passes?
weqwewe [10]

Answer:

_________

Explanation:

Because a stationary front marks the boundary between two air masses, there are often differences in air temperature and wind on opposite sides of it. The weather is often cloudy along a stationary front, and rain or snow often falls, especially if the front is in an area of low atmospheric pressure.

A small percentage of the body’s iron supply circulates freely in the blood, bound to a protein called transferrin. Transferrin
german

Answer:

What best describes how transferrin is transported through the erythrocyte plasma membrane is receptor-mediated endocytosis.

Explanation:

The incorporation of transferrin across the erythrocyte membrane depends on a transferrin receptor expressed on the surface of the membrane. The specific receptor recognizes the presence of iron-charged transferrin, transferin diferrica, incorporating it into the cell by endocytosis. Once in the cytoplasm, the iron is dissociated from the transferrin.

Free transferrin is called apotransferrin. The transferrin receptor has a high affinity for transferrin di-ferrica, which facilitates its incorporation by endocytosis, and the release of apotransferrin into the extracellular space.

The other options are not correct because:

<em>     A. </em><u><em>Exocytosis</em></u><em> implies the exit of substances from the cell.</em>

<em>     B. </em><u><em>Pinocytosis</em></u><em> involves the invagination of the membrane to incorporate soluble substances into the cell.</em>

<em>     C. </em><u><em>Phagocytosis</em></u><em> is the incorporation of solid substances by invagination of the membrane.</em>

Which of these four items provide 9 calories for every gram consumed?
bezimeni [28]

Answer:

D. Fats

Explanation:

Fats provides the most calories per gram as such every gram of fat contains nine calories. Fat posses more than twice as many calories per gram as in simple carbohydrates or complex carbohydrates and proteins. A gram of fat has about 9 calories, while a gram of carbohydrate or protein has about 4 calories.
